Promotional Products Association International


Promotional Products Association International, a nonprofit, tax-exempt trade organization, was formed in April 1965 by the consolidation of two associations, which has severed the promotional products and specialty advertising industry since 1903. The Association, formerly the Specialty Advertising Association International, adopted its new name in 1993 to reflect the broader spectrum of products and services offered by its members.

While a majority of the Association’s 6,500 plus members are headquartered in the United. States, PPAI has members in more than 60 countries. Member companies are suppliers. Or manufacturers, distributors, and service firms engaged in making, decorating and selling promotional products that include specialty advertising, business gifts, premiums, incentives, prizes awards and commemoratives.

PPAI’s mission is to led the industry, expand the marketplace, establish standards and guidelines and enhance the professionalism of the industry. The Association delivers world-class education, expositions and forums for networking; the industry’s certification program; essential information; research and communications; and indispensable products and services t ensure the success of its customers.

In tandem with PPAI’s mission, its Code of Ethics was developed and for the membership to provide guidelines of professionalism and standards of ethical practice. The Association encourages individual members to enact their own company codes, consistent with those of PPAI.

On conduct, PPAI members shall:
1. Maintain the highest standards of professionalism, ethics and integrity in business, civic and personal activities.
2. Commit to offering the highest quality products and services.
3. Strive to assure complete satisfaction of all customers.
4. Honor all career commitments and be dedicated to enhancing the image and knowledge of industry professionals.

On commitment, PPAI members shall:
1. Support, promote and enhance the membership, policies, programs, and activities of the Association.
2. Pursue continuing education to achieve personal and career growth.
3. Share knowledge, expertise and skills for the advancement and better of the promotional products industry.
